Monoethanolamine basic information:Appearance and properties: at room temperature are colorless transparent viscous liquid, has the water absorbability and ammonia smellMelting point: 10.5 âBoiling point: 170 âDensity relative density: 1.0180 (20/4 â)Dynamic viscosity: 24.14 mPa / 20 âFlash: 93.3 âSolubility: 25 â, the solubility in the benzene was 1.4%, the solubility in the ether is 2.1%, the solubility in the carbon tetrachloride is 0.2%.With the mixed solvent such as water, ethanol and acetone, slightly soluble in ether and carbon tetrachloride;Can absorb carbon dioxide and hydrogen sulfideProduct categories: surfactant

Monoethanolamine/mea application 1), Used in the veterinary drug industry synthesis of olaquindox; 2), Used in the synthesis of polyethylene pyrrole polyvinylpyrrolidone (PVP), ethylene imine, polyethyleneimine; 3), Used in the synthesis of fine chemical raw materials ethylene diamine; 4), Used in the fluorescent whitening agent in the textile industry, dyeing industry senior dye; 5), Used in synthesis; 6), Used in the rubber industry and the oil industry in the neutralizing agent; 7), Used for surface active agent, anti rust agent, cleaning agent, preservative, paint manufacturing. 8), Used in the synthesis of L- cysteamine hydrochloride, taurine, anti infective drugs such as furazolidone, Moroxydine, ketoconazole, anti parasitic drugs four imidazole and cardiovascular drugs such as pan gave birth in the rmaceutical industry |
